Output 21e24613ae3a3a1e1d6fc18ca2c3f615e5c3e1afa4d0edf88e820e3c42a9a900:3

value
420504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751333c6615179963357e4b4b06ce9d8ba9b OP_EQUAL
address
3BMEXQ155fVbcb2uaZ1FSQKpsDjVm3E3KA
transaction
21e24613ae3a3a1e1d6fc18ca2c3f615e5c3e1afa4d0edf88e820e3c42a9a900
spent
true